Output 695f074d74e00a3c328b65f39ec79430fb249a054fa7494332f61fbb594b687f:0

value
517188
script pubkey
OP_0 OP_PUSHBYTES_20 2cc85c8a18792c94a19f09b0926943165e811f46
address
bc1q9ny9ezsc0ykffgvlpxcfy62rze0gz86xy2exjt
transaction
695f074d74e00a3c328b65f39ec79430fb249a054fa7494332f61fbb594b687f
confirmations
43966
spent
true